Berhampur: Yet again a woman walker becomes the target of the conmen. Impersonating as police officials, two miscreants allegedly robbed gold ornaments from a woman at Daliasahi under Sadar Police limits of Berhampur today.

As per sources, one VV Sarada of Military area here was returning from a temple when two bike-borne youths intercepted her at Daliasahi. Identifying themselves as police officials, they advised Sarada to take off her gold ornaments and asked her to keep them safely citing that few gangs are on looting spree. Besides, they showed fake police IDs to Sarada to gain her trust.

Seconds later, another youth arrived at the site and advised her the same. When Sarada finally took-off her ornaments, the robbers managed to get the jewellery from her assuring to wrap them in a piece of paper.

Without Sarada's knowledge, they allegedly exchanged the gold with small stones and handed her over the wrapping. It was only after Sarada reached home, she realised that she has been looted.

"Three persons identifying themselves as cops forced me to take off my ornaments and wrap them in a paper. When I wanted to keep the ornament in my purse they forced me to give them for wrapping in a piece of paper or else they would fine me 2000 rupees. However, when I handed over them my ornaments out of fear, they exchanged it with stones. I realized this only after reaching home," said the woman in shock.

Berhampur SP Pinak Mishra, meanwhile, has assured that the robbers will be identified and arrested soon. He also said that cops will intensify awareness drive to sensitize the people.

While frequent loots have created panic among the residents of the Silk City, it has also posed a challenge for the police as they are yet to make any headway in five such cases which took place in the city recently.

In a bid to intensify its drive to check loots, Berhampur police has started bike patrolling and several awareness drives. However, even that seems to have failed to make any impact on the residents.
